Abstract

The article studies the processes of sulfuric acid processing of kaolin from the Angren deposit. In order to develop a technology for producing a coagulant - aluminum sulfate from kaolin, the decomposition of aluminosilicate clay pre-moistened with concentrated sulfuric acid was studied, and a process flow chart for obtaining the product was developed. For the study, kaolin from the Angren deposit was used with the following composition (mass.%): Al2O3=21,73, Fe2O3=1,68, SiO2=65,2, TiO2=0,4, СаО=0,4, MgO=0,65, R2O=0,8, SO3=0,6, п.п.п.= 8,5 Kaolin was calcined at a temperature of 400 °C to 800 °C for 60-120 minutes, determining weight loss. The cake was decomposed with 60% sulfuric acid for 60 minutes at a temperature of 80 °C and a sulfuric acid rate of 100% of the stoichiometry for binding Al2O3 to Al2(SO4)3. The maximum degree of aluminum extraction is noted at a sulfuric acid concentration of 60%. In this case, the degree of aluminum extraction is 97.1%, and iron 82.5%. The conducted studies on the decomposition of calcined kaolin at a temperature of 650-700 °C for 1 hour showed the possibility of obtaining an aluminum sulfate solution with an extraction rate during leaching of at least 96.0%. The optimal technological parameters for extracting aluminum from kaolin with sulfuric acid are an acid concentration of 60%, a rate of 100%, a temperature of at least 80 °C, and a process duration of at least 1 hour
